UK - London - Workmen delivering picture and frame

Destined for nearby offices, two workmen deliver a heavy piece of corporate art taped up and covered in a narrow side street in the City of London, the capital's financial district. Each manhandling a corner and sharing the weight of this awkward company asset. Taped up for protection and handled carefully, the men make their way along a narrow medieval street called Tokenhouse Yard. This street dates from Charles I and was where farthing tokens were coined. The City of London is the capital's historic centre first occupied by the Romans then expanded during following centuries until today, it has a resident population of under 10,000 but a daily working population of 311,000.
